logo

Output ec615308add9593098a0d5c094438537c85206de7addf518cc43f352ba38d1cb:0

value
3760000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32792c80f86a5e90fba6d8a92b3d2a89359b5c46 OP_EQUALVERIFY OP_CHECKSIG
address
15bswu4xYvkKCSoH3Yx4nhN396PqF2GMUx
transaction
ec615308add9593098a0d5c094438537c85206de7addf518cc43f352ba38d1cb